Mary Lou was born on March 12, 1936, near Elgin, Oklahoma to Ollie Fielding and Ruth Zellon (Ham) Price. She attended many schools including Stoney Point, Bray Doyle, and Elgin. She married Gail Eugene Nance on March 15, 1952 in Wichita Falls, Texas. Throughout Mr. Nance's military service, they lived in Maryland, New Mexico, and Texas and Mr. Nance's civil service career in Oklahoma. Mrs. Nance was a devoted member of Cameron Baptist Church for over 60 years. She worked as a Pre-school Coordinator for 20 years and taught pre-school for four years, as well as Children's Bible School. Mr. Nance passed away on September 21, 1999. Mrs. Nance was a tireless supporter of history, and she did this by working at the historic Mattie Beal Home in Lawton, Oklahoma for five years. She also had been a member of the Ladies Pioneer Club since 1991. Mary Lou owned her own business and worked as a seamstress for over 20 years. She loved antiques and antique dolls. Mary Lou had many talents and hobbies including quilting, making beautiful beaded jewelry, baking, designing and wiring antique lamps, and gardening. People would often stop and knock on her door to ask about her garden. She was generous and happy to share with anyone. Mary Lou was known as Mom and Grandma to many. She had a natural maternal instinct. 
 
Mary Lou lived by proverbs 17:22 "A joyful heart is good medicine" She displayed the joy of the Lord in all that she did as a devoted wife, mother, grandmother and friend.
